The California Department of Water Resources (DWR), under the California Natural Resources Agency, is seeking contractors for Radial Gates Maintenance Repair - Phase III at the Thermalito Power Canal Headworks in Butte County. - Government Buyer: - Department of Water Resources (DWR), California Natural Resources Agency - Project location: Thermalito Power Canal Headworks, Oroville Field Division, Butte County, CA - Products and Services Requested: - Fabrication and installation of stainless steel brackets (Types A and B) - Supply and application of non-shrink grout to fill a gap above bay 3 breastwall - Concrete repair materials for spalling at bay 1 abutment wall and cracking at bay 3 breast wall - Structural repair services for concrete at specified locations - Contractor Requirements: - Must hold a California General Engineering Contractor license (Classification A) - Must be prequalified by DWR, including annual safety prequalification (submission of safety records, insurance, and safety program documentation) - Must comply with prevailing wage requirements - Incentives for Small Business and Disabled Veteran Business Enterprise participation - Non-mandatory site inspection available; attendees must provide their own PPE - OEMs and Vendors: - No specific OEMs or vendors are named; alternative brands or products are permitted if they meet required characteristics - Unique/Notable Requirements: - Safety prequalification is mandatory and valid for one year - Contractors with higher incident rates or EMR must provide a full-time safety professional - Joint ventures require separate safety filings - Liquidated damages apply for late completion - Estimated contract value: $215,000 to $250,000
Description
This solicitation is for the maintenance repair of radial gates and structural repair at the Thermalito Power Canal Headworks, located at the Thermalito Diversion Dam in Butte County, California. The work includes fabricating and installing stainless steel brackets, filling gaps with non-shrink grout, and repairing concrete spalling and cracking at specified locations. The estimated contract value ranges from $215,000 to $250,000. The Department of Water Resources is the procuring agency, and contractors must hold a General Engineering Contractor license (Classification A).
